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
8574 71855167778 39281 82176618
737462 1946028443 8573962
737462 1946028443 8573962
81287719413 395007771 7719790
All about undefined
Interested in learning more?
737462 1946028443 8573962
81287719413 395007771 7719790
See more
77769640 688
3917282 157832249 9475261 936
See more
44287 20668281465
6744884896 2871526 553
See more